Leah Whitehead Whitaker was born in 1851 in Nash County, North Carolina, USA, the child of Peter Whitehead And Alice Whitehead. In 1870, Leah Whitehead Whitaker resided in Kenansville, Duplin, North Carolina, USA. Leah Whitehead Whitaker passed away in 1901 in Nash County, North Carolina, USA.
